7136 (2026). Hon Dr Megan Woods to the Minister for Energy: What are the long-term impacts on wholesale electricity prices of importing LNG compared with increasing uptake of distributed solar generation?
Hon Simon Watts: Modelling shows that an LNG import facility in New Zealand will lower future wholesale electricity prices by at least $10/MWh, translating into savings of at least $265 million every year for the economy, regardless of whether LNG is actually used.
Other considered options, including accelerated renewables, did not meet the government's requirements for adequate dry-year cover.
